Put together well..
Alot of people usually seem to not understand the way an artist puts together there own self produced album. The point for an artists album is to show thier personalty the best that they can through thier music. Usually the tracks are not the same as they have alwayz been before. Especially if this is not the first album, artist alwayz like to try new things.
After listening to this album, I would just like to comment on this my own. The way the tracks are selected for this cd is just perfect, different style from the "ordinary" Taucher. Some ambient tracks as well as some of the usual taucher that every-1 is used to hearing. Yes, most of these tracks we have all heard before on complimations and as singles, but aside from those there are really some great well put together tracks. My favirotes would have to be Loss of Consiousness which is his new single now, it is an amazing track. The synth line kicks ass, reminds me much of "Science Fiction & Child Of The Universe" put together. All of the other tracks are good, but thats the one that sticks out the most. As for all the slow tracks, if you know taucher you know taucher is all for those.. He usually alwayz starts his sets off with ambient/calssical tracks.. Well, thats Taucher. All of the ambient tracks on here are great, smototh melody's and nice piano riffs. If I saw this cd in a store I would most likely be proned to pick it up for myself. Good work 
Tracklisting is as follow's:
01. Moon over Atlantis ( feat. John Gentry Tennyson )
02. The Man from Cuba
03. No Need to Ask Baby
O4. Outside World
05. Brain Ticket
06. Cool Vibes
07. T-factory feat. Boris g.
08. Cascades
09. Hypnotic
10. Agromaster
11. Bizzare
12. Loss of Consiousness
13. Pictures of a Galery
14. Winterlove
15. Flüssig
16. Child of the Universe
17. Science Fiction
